Hello!

I currently experience an extreme slowdown related to the trash:/ protocol and the \
submount option for a cdrom.

Moving a file to the trash-can opens a dialog that should display the deletion \
progress but it rests at the very beginning unless the submount process times out. It \
seems that the kio_trash process triggers the mounting process for the (empty) CD-ROM \
(by accessing it?). Disabling submount for the CD speeds up the trash:/ access to the \
usual speed.

Aaron reported a similar effect for him: \
http://lists.kde.org/?l=kde-core-devel&m=110193137411191&w=2.


My relevant line in /etc/fstab:
/dev/cdrom           /media/cdrom         subfs      fs=cdfss,ro,procuid,nosuid,
nodev,exec,iocharset=utf8 0 0

And the relevan output of ps
[khelper]
/sbin/submountd /dev/cdrom /media/cdrom cdfss 40000007 \
iocharset=utf8,uid=1000,gid=100
